Output 59b4259b43024c8f7958fa13cc2a7008668eb958a4461ffaca803e91cb380166:0

value
14617057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c97dea453636ac6f2c4d19a69fed7b73ffe5973f OP_EQUAL
address
3L4QaqXYhHJJyE1LutLUBCYea8LNz19YAk
transaction
59b4259b43024c8f7958fa13cc2a7008668eb958a4461ffaca803e91cb380166
spent
true